The 10 ml UNIFILTER microplate is widely used for applications that require very large sample or reagent volumes. Typically these applications include biomolecule purification by solid-phase extraction (SPE) and organic synthesis in combinatorial chemistry library generation. No cross talk. Patented integral filter design prevents well-to-well cross contamination. Economical to use. Wide range of well volume options ensures efficient use of materials. Better control. Choice of filter media allows control of the flow rates and retention characteristics. Versatile. A broad range of filtration media is available, including glass fiber, polypropylene, cellulose nitrate, cellulose acetate, nylon, and ion exchange cellulose. The polypropylene construction of the 10 ml UNIFILTER microplate enables chemical- and heat-resistant operation. The long drip directors facilitate collection of filtrate with no cross talk. Proprietary Whatman UNIFILTER microplates with filter bottom wells are convenient and ready to use. Available in 24-, 96-, and 384-well formats, UNIFILTER microplates offer a choice of filter media to meet exact application requirements. The novel drip director design of Whatman UNIFILTER microplates ensures precise collection of the filtrate to allow for further processing and analysis. UNIFILTER microplates are available in a range of well volumes from 100 μl to 10 ml.
